manaswinidas
released this
13 Nov 10:56
·
4 commits
to v2.29.0-fixes
since this release
Notable Changes
- New feature: Connection types Settings
- Data Connections now support more than just Object Storage
- New feature: Serving runtime configuration parameters for Kserve
- Allow users to choose a model serving platform without deploying a model
- DSP v1 is not supported anymore
- Ongoing features:
- NIM model serving
- Misc bug fixes & improvements
What's Changed
- Upversion Dashboard by @manaswinidas in #3355
- [RHOAIENG-11333] Modify status labels for runs and executions by @jpuzz0 in #3347
- Add feature flag for configuration parameters in Kserve modal by @manaswinidas in #3359
- use zod for form validation of connection types validation by @christianvogt in #3349
- Update links by @aduquett in #3361
- Change models tooltip to popover by @ashley-o0o in #3344
- Update Model registry version selector on the details page title to show only active versions by @ppadti in #3358
- fix validation error markers when dnd field row by @christianvogt in #3365
- Update menus to include a divider for separating delete actions by @jeff-phillips-18 in #3364
- Change the deprecated storage alert message by @pnaik1 in #3360
- Upgrade packages to fix npm audit vulnerabilities by @dpanshug in #3357
- Remove vuln_scan as it has rate limit issues blocking PRs by @andrewballantyne in #3373
- enable edit form submit button only when form is dirty by @christianvogt in #3366
- change connection types annotation from enabled to disabled by @christianvogt in #3363
- Allow users to start/stop notebooks when related image is deleted by @DaoDaoNoCode in #3374
- Pachyderm card logo/title change by @ashley-o0o in #3375
- [RHOAIENG-291]: Update Remaining Mi/Gi Instances by @jenny-s51 in #3370
- fix editing modelmesh prefill by @christianvogt in #3383
- Validation for model names and disabled NIM metrics hyperlink by @olavtar in #3314
- Remove extraneous developer debugging code by @jeff-phillips-18 in #3376
- add option to remove all fields within a connection type section by @christianvogt in #3381
- [RHOAIENG-14662] Remove deprecated pipeline v1 types by @jpuzz0 in #3372
- create preview modal for connection types by @christianvogt in #3379
- 14688-14689: add ui component of runtime args and env vars by @gitdallas in #3384
- Add connection type to model serving create modal by @emilys314 in #3356
- "Source model format" and "source model format version" should be editable by @YuliaKrimerman in #3369
- Deleting workbench resource makes workbench editable by @pnaik1 in #3368
- Fix type error in DSC to prevent crashing when operator first deployed by @DaoDaoNoCode in #3382
- Show conn type name in options and details by @emilys314 in #3390
- Bump http-proxy-middleware from 2.0.6 to 2.0.7 in /frontend by @dependabot in #3386
- add action to duplicate connection type when editing by @christianvogt in #3380
- RHOAIENG-14811 The userdID was not correctly transferred to the frontend by @pilhuhn in #3387
- Refactor accelerator profile handling by @Gkrumbach07 in #3342
- Show deprecated alert correctly when the storage class is new created by @DaoDaoNoCode in #3393
- Update one-option Select UX by @DaoDaoNoCode in #3345
- Apply proper styling for 'Who is my admin?' button and popover content by @jeff-phillips-18 in #3389
- Add P0 OOTB connection types by @jeff-phillips-18 in #3335
- bump v1alpha1 to v1 by @pnaik1 in #3391
- Revert "bump v1alpha1 to v1 (#3391)" by @Gkrumbach07 in #3397
- Quick update to help text (followup to #3384) by @mturley in #3402
- allow copying artifact uri by @Gkrumbach07 in #3399
- update wording for ensureCompatiblePipelineServer page by @pnaik1 in #3394
- Task/APPENG-2738: NIM Cypress E2E tests by @dmartinol in #3298
- remove admin requirement to fetch connection types by @christianvogt in #3408
- Cypress e2e Project Creation/Deletion by @antowaddle in #3388
- add model serving compatible select to connection type form by @christianvogt in #3396
- Fix popover overflow by @ashley-o0o in #3395
- Update UI to use new resource color palette by @jeff-phillips-18 in #3392
- Submit additional configuration parameters by @manaswinidas in #3405
- MR API patch error fix by @YuliaKrimerman in #3411
- Add URI connection support for model serving by @emilys314 in #3398
- unable to create a connection from the empty state by @christianvogt in #3415
- feat(14691): serving runtime link to args by @gitdallas in #3400
- [RHOAIENG-10502]: Update App Launcher Title by @jenny-s51 in #3406
- Followup to address feedback on #3405 (submit logic for serving runtime params) by @mturley in #3420
- Move cypress-plugin-steps to optionalDependencies by @manaswinidas in #3423
- update model serving compatibility for connection types by @christianvogt in #3417
- remove data connections tab when connection types is enabled by @christianvogt in #3418
- Follow-up fixes in Model Deployment modals for Select component by @DaoDaoNoCode in #3416
- Add character length limit to both model name and version name by @ppadti in #3377
- update to use connection-type-ref annotation by @christianvogt in #3421
- UX updates for content and behavior in event log modal for a starting workbench by @DaoDaoNoCode in #3401
- Show pipeline server error on project pipelines card and tab section by @DaoDaoNoCode in #3404
- Delete connection ref from notebooks when connection is deleted by @jeff-phillips-18 in #3428
- [RHOAI-14745]: Apply Final Microcopy Changes by @jenny-s51 in #3403
- feat(14690): default serving runtime args popover by @gitdallas in #3419
- Bump codecov/codecov-action from 4.5.0 to 4.6.0 by @dependabot in #3413
- Bump actions/setup-node from 4.0.4 to 4.1.0 by @dependabot in #3414
- Fix conda notebook image reference by @tarukumar in #3430
- Update package-lock.json by @manaswinidas in #3435
- feat(14692): predefined vars popover by @gitdallas in #3431
- Enable additional serving runtime params feature for Kserve by default by @manaswinidas in #3434
- fix(15448): no match version search crashes ui by @gitdallas in #3438
- Follow-up fix for RHOAIENG-14133 about pipeline server condition check by @DaoDaoNoCode in #3432
- Microcopy updates for project list view by @DaoDaoNoCode in #3410
- Show no-default alert correctly when first loading storage classes settings page by @DaoDaoNoCode in #3427
- websocket for notebooks scheduling by @Gkrumbach07 in #3412
- guard against corrupt connection types and support previous categories by @christianvogt in #3440
- Cluster storage modal by @dpanshug in #3378
- Model Registry Selector: don't navigate on selection unless necessary by @mturley in #3439
- Update 'Resource name' fields to meet UX guidelines: Accelerator Profiles by @jeff-phillips-18 in #3425
- Fix types in accelerator spawner submit by @Gkrumbach07 in #3422
- Fix some trusty issues by @andrewballantyne in #3371
- Allow user to choose a model serving platform without deploying a model by @mturley in #3350
- Cypress e2e Verify That Administrators Can Access "Cluster Settings" by @antowaddle in #3424
- feat: adding 'Edit' capability by @olavtar in #3409
- update docs link by @Gkrumbach07 in #3446
- Serving runtime params cypress tests by @manaswinidas in #3442
- fix adding dropdown fields to section by @christianvogt in #3448
- add helper text for default value sensitive information by @christianvogt in #3450
- support static prefix for k8s resource name by @christianvogt in #3447
- Disable size field and show helper text when editing an unbound storage by @DaoDaoNoCode in #3451
- fix: prevent deletion of active connection secrets when updating note… by @Gkrumbach07 in #3445
- Revert Pachyderm logo/title change by @ashley-o0o in #3436
- add env var to field details popover by @christianvogt in #3454
- Popover fixes/additions by @ashley-o0o in #3433
- fix(12782): display actual error msg for failed mr creation by @gitdallas in #3444
- [RHOAIENG-12866] entire project context refreshed when individual resources are deleted by @jpuzz0 in #3437
- Remove explicit support for OCI model serving compatibility by @emilys314 in #3459
- Model registry settings table icon updates by @manaswinidas in #3461
New Contributors
- @dmartinol made their first contribution in #3298
- @antowaddle made their first contribution in #3388
- @tarukumar made their first contribution in #3430
Full Changelog: v2.28.0...v2.29.0